How much does it cost to rent a home in Kirkwood?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Kirkwood 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,717 | $999 | $2,400 |
Kirkwood 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,557 | $1,749 | $3,530 |
Kirkwood 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,690 | $2,545 | $6,500 |
Kirkwood 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,250 | $3,000 | $3,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Kirkwood
What type of rentals are currently available in Kirkwood?
There are currently 53 Apartments for Rent in Kirkwood, MO with pricing that ranges from $1,082 to $4,580. There are also 46 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Kirkwood ranging from $965 to $6,500.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Kirkwood?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Kirkwood ranges from $965 to $6,500 with an average monthly rent of $2,528.
